Copper Piping Installation Questions
What are the benefits of copper piping? Copper piping is durable, resistant to corrosion, and provides reliable water flow for residential and commercial properties.
What types of projects typically require copper piping installation? Copper piping is often used for plumbing upgrades, new construction, and replacing aging water supply lines.
How can property owners identify if copper piping is needed? Signs include leaks, corrosion, or outdated piping systems that may no longer meet current plumbing standards.
What should property owners consider before installing copper piping? It's important to evaluate the existing plumbing setup and ensure compatibility with copper piping for optimal performance.
